Abstract
This study was conducted to investigate the effects of dietary sodium butyrate (SB) supplementation on growth performance, liver function, antioxidant capacity, carcass characteristics, and meat quality in broilers under hot climatic conditions. A total of 288 one-day-old Arbor Acres broilers were randomly allocated to 4 dietary treatments as follow: CON, control diet without SB; T1, control diet with 300 mg/kg SB; T2, control diet with 600 mg/kg SB; and T3, control diet with 1,200 mg/kg SB. Each treatment had 6 replication pens and 12 broilers per pen. The results indicated that the BW on day 35; ADG from day 1 to 21, day 22 to 35, and day 1 to 35; and ADFI from day 22 to 35 linearly (P < 0.05) increased with SB supplementation. Interestingly, alanine aminotransferase and aspartate aminotransferase content in serum were linearly (P < 0.05) decreased by SB supplementation. There was linear (P < 0.05) improvement in activity of superoxide dismutase and catalase in the liver, whereas the content of malondialdehyde was linearly (P < 0.05) decreased with the inclusion of SB. Increasing SB level linearly (P < 0.05) increased CP composition and decreased drip loss percentage on day 1 and 3 of breast muscle. Furthermore, there was linear (P < 0.05) improvement in activity of superoxide dismutase, glutathione peroxidase, and catalase, whereas the content of malondialdehyde showed decreasing trend (P < 0.10) with the inclusion of SB in breast muscle. In conclusion, SB can be used as an effective feed additive to improve growth performance, liver function, and meat quality of broilers under hot climatic conditions.Entities:

Effects of sodium butyrate on growth performance of broilers.
| Item | Sodium butyrate level | SE | |||||
|---|---|---|---|---|---|---|---|
| CON | T1 | T2 | T3 | Linear | Quadratic | ||
| BW (g) | |||||||
| Day 1 | 32.83 | 31.67 | 31.83 | 31.67 | 0.85 | 0.3900 | 0.5621 |
| Day 21 | 709.57a | 711.79a | 725.58a,b | 674.71b | 5.19 | 0.0009 | <0.0001 |
| Day 35 | 1449.67c | 1508.00b | 1549.67a | 1458.67c | 5.50 | 0.0112 | <0.0001 |
| ADG (g) | |||||||
| Day 1–21 | 32.22b | 32.39a,b | 33.04a | 30.62c | 0.25 | 0.0013 | <0.0001 |
| Day 22–35 | 52.87a | 56.87b | 58.86c | 56.00d | 0.06 | <0.0001 | <0.0001 |
| Day 1–35 | 40.48c | 42.18b | 43.37a | 40.77c | 0.16 | 0.0082 | <0.0001 |
| ADFI (g) | |||||||
| Day 1–21 | 51.39a | 50.69a | 50.03a,b | 48.81b | 0.56 | 0.0031 | 0.6458 |
| Day 22–35 | 106.44b | 111.84a,b | 112.37a,b | 115.29a | 2.04 | 0.0076 | 0.5495 |
| Day 1–35 | 73.41 | 75.15 | 74.97 | 75.40 | 0.91 | 0.1690 | 0.4808 |
| FCR | |||||||
| Day 1–21 | 1.60 | 1.57 | 1.51 | 1.59 | 0.02 | 0.4840 | 0.0063 |
| Day 22–35 | 2.01 | 1.97 | 1.91 | 2.06 | 0.04 | 0.6503 | 0.0173 |
| Day 1–35 | 1.81 | 1.78 | 1.73 | 1.85 | 0.07 | 0.5825 | 0.0030 |
a,b,cWithin the same row with different superscripts differ (P < 0.05).
Abbreviation: FCR, feed conversion ration.
Sodium butyrate level: CON, control diet without sodium butyrate; T1, sodium butyrate at 300 mg/kg; T2, sodium butyrate at 600 mg/kg; T3, sodium butyrate at 1,200 mg/kg.
